কম্পিউটার

কিভাবে একটি ওয়েবপেজে একটি ইন্টারেক্টিভ Matplotlib প্লট এম্বেড করবেন?


একটি ওয়েবপেজে একটি প্লট দেখানোর জন্য যাতে প্লটটি ইন্টারেক্টিভ হতে পারে, আমরা নিম্নলিখিত পদক্ষেপগুলি নিতে পারি -

  • বোকেহ ইনস্টল করুন এবং চিত্র আমদানি করুন , দেখান৷ , এবং output_file .
  • ডিফল্ট আউটপুট স্থিতি কনফিগার করুন একটি ফাইলে সংরক্ষিত আউটপুট তৈরি করতে যখন:func:'show' বলা হয়।
  • প্লট করার জন্য একটি নতুন চিত্র তৈরি করুন৷
  • প্রদত্ত ইউআরএল থেকে লোড করা ছবি রেন্ডার করুন।
  • অবিলম্বে একটি বোকেহ বস্তু বা অ্যাপ্লিকেশন প্রদর্শন করুন।

উদাহরণ

from bokeh.plotting import figure, show, output_file

output_file('image.html')
p = figure(x_range=(0, 1), y_range=(0, 1))

p.image_url(url=['bird.jpg'], x=0, y=1, w=0.8, h=0.6)
show(p)

আউটপুট

যখন আমরা কোডটি কার্যকর করি, এটি আপনার ডিফল্ট ব্রাউজারে নিম্নলিখিত চিত্রটি দেখাবে৷

কিভাবে একটি ওয়েবপেজে একটি ইন্টারেক্টিভ Matplotlib প্লট এম্বেড করবেন?

প্লটটি ইন্টারেক্টিভ হওয়ায় আপনি ছবিটিকে ব্রাউজারে নিয়ে যেতে পারেন


  1. কিভাবে Matplotlib একটি 3D ক্রমাগত লাইন প্লট?

  2. কিভাবে Matplotlib এ 3D অক্ষে একটি বিন্দু প্লট করবেন?

  3. কিভাবে ফ্লাস্কে Matplotlib দেখাবেন?

  4. কিভাবে Python Matplotlib ব্যবহার করে 3D গ্রাফ প্লট করবেন?